Contents
未経験からのアプリ開発は本当に無理なのか?
あなたが「未経験 アプリ開発 独学 無理」というキーワードで検索した理由は、きっとアプリ開発に対する不安や疑問があるからでしょう。未経験でアプリ開発を始めることは本当に無理なのでしょうか?まずはこの問題を一緒に考えてみましょう。
あなたの心の中には、きっと「私は本当にできるのだろうか?」という思いがあるかもしれません。周りにプログラミングの経験がある人がいると、自分が無理だと感じてしまうのも無理はありません。しかし、あなたの気持ちに共感します。私も最初は同じように感じていました。
では、どうすれば未経験からアプリ開発を始められるのか、解決策を提示します。まず、アプリ開発には多くのリソースがあり、独学でも学べる環境が整っています。オンラインコースや書籍を利用することで、基礎から学ぶことができます。さらに、コミュニティに参加して、他の学習者と情報を共有することも重要です。こうした方法で、あなたも未経験からアプリ開発を実現することができるのです。
1. 未経験からアプリ開発を学ぶメリットは?
1.1 自分のアイデアを形にできる
アプリ開発を学ぶことで、あなたのアイデアを実現できるようになります。自分の思い描くアプリを作ることで、達成感を得ることができるのは大きなメリットです。
1.2 将来のキャリアに役立つ
アプリ開発のスキルを身につけることで、将来的に多くのキャリアの選択肢が広がります。IT業界は常に成長しており、需要が高いスキルの一つです。
1.3 フリーランスとして働ける可能性
アプリ開発を独学で学ぶことで、フリーランスとして働くチャンスも生まれます。自分のペースで働きたい方には特に魅力的です。
2. アプリ開発を独学で学ぶ方法
2.1 オンラインコースの活用
最近では、さまざまなオンラインプラットフォームでアプリ開発のコースが提供されています。UdemyやCourseraなどのサイトを利用することで、自分のペースで学習できます。
2.2 書籍を読む
書籍を通じて基礎を学ぶことも非常に有効です。初心者向けの書籍からスタートし、少しずつ難易度を上げていくと良いでしょう。
2.3 コミュニティへの参加
同じ目標を持つ人たちと情報交換をすることで、学びを深めることができます。オンラインフォーラムやSNSを活用して、仲間を見つけてみましょう。
3. 未経験者が抱えるよくある悩み
3.1 学習の進捗が遅い
独学を進める中で、思ったように進まないこともあります。その場合は、無理をせず、自分のペースで学ぶことが大切です。
3.2 質問できる人がいない
独学では、わからないことをすぐに質問できる環境が整っていない場合があります。こうした時こそ、オンラインコミュニティの力を借りると良いでしょう。
3.3 モチベーションの維持
長期間の学習はモチベーションを維持するのが難しいこともあります。目標を明確にし、達成感を感じられる小さな目標を設定することが効果的です。
4. 具体的なアプリ開発のステップ
4.1 アイデアを考える
まずは、自分が作りたいアプリのアイデアを考えましょう。日常生活の中での不便を解決するアプリや、自分の趣味に関連するものなど、自由に考えてみてください。
4.2 プロトタイプを作成する
アイデアが決まったら、プロトタイプを作成します。簡単なデザインを考え、アプリの構造を決めていきましょう。
4.3 コーディングを始める
プロトタイプができたら、いよいよコーディングに取り掛かります。プログラミング言語を選び、実際にアプリを開発していきます。
4.4 テストと改善
アプリが完成したら、テストを行い、バグを修正します。ユーザーからのフィードバックを受けて改善することも大切です。
まとめ
未経験からアプリ開発を独学で行うことは決して無理ではありません。あなたが少しずつでも学ぶ意欲を持ち、計画的に進めていけば、必ず成果を得ることができます。自分のアイデアを形にする喜びや、将来のキャリアに役立つスキルを手に入れることができるのです。あなたも一歩を踏み出してみましょう。
